Peace of Mind

It can provide peace of mind. This is due to the anxiety of being locked out of your vehicle. You can also swiftly and easily access your vehicle in the event that you happen to lock your keys in the vehicle. For instance, it's common for people to leave their keys in the ignition while they're defrosting their windshield or grabbing their groceries. If you have a spare key, you'll be able to quickly return to your car without worrying about causing damage to it.

Also, having a spare key may be useful in the event you have to lend your car to another. It can be a lifesaver in the event that you are trying to help a friend or family member. If you don't have an extra key, you'll require a locksmith or towing company to unlock your car. If you have a spare, you can donate it to anyone who is in need.

It is important to have a spare car key if you share the vehicle with a roommate or spouse. It helps avoid arguing or confrontation that might result when one person steals the other's key without permission. It also lets you alternate using the car with your companion in order to ensure that you don't wear out the original key.

A spare key can save you money, time and hassle. If you're at risk of losing your keys or need the added protection of having an emergency plan, you should invest in a spare key. It can also make your daily life easier. This is something everyone can appreciate!

Avoid locking your car

A spare car key can help avoid car lockouts which are a regular problem for many people. A spare key can be used to unlock your vehicle if you lose your main key or if it becomes locked inside. You don't have to pay for towing or contact locksmith. This could save you money in the long run and give you peace of mind knowing you have a backup plan in case something goes wrong.

It is crucial to prevent car lockouts as they can happen at any time. They can be extremely frustrating especially in the middle or a busy day. There are a variety of easy ways to lower the possibility of being locked out of your vehicle, such as using a spare key to cars, keeping keys on a brightly colored or heavy chain, and ensuring that the key fob is visible when you leave it in the car.

Another method to prevent car lockouts is to invest in a car key replacement kit. These kits come with a spare car key and all the necessary parts and tools to replace keys that are damaged or lost. The kits can be purchased on the internet or at most auto dealers. They can be used to replace keys that have been lost for cars, broken key fobs or even damaged keys.

A spare key can save you money in the event that you lock yourself out of your car. You can open your vehicle with a spare key and then go about your day without the expense of a tow or locksmith which can be costly. A spare key can be useful if you share an automobile or live with a partner, as a single key can only be programmed to a single individual.

A spare car key will eliminate the stress of losing your keys or locking it in your car, and could help you save money on repairs costs for your vehicle in the future. Keep the spare key in a place that is secure, such as your garage or safe box. Make sure that family members and trusted friends are aware of its location.

Make sure you prevent damage to your Car

Car keys go through many wear and tear, and they may become worn down or damaged over time. A spare key lets you to replace the original on a regular basis which reduces wear and tear on the lock mechanism. The spare key can be used to start your car if the battery goes out. This will save you from calling an emergency jumper or tow truck.

If you have your partner or roommate or family member having a spare key can eliminate the hassle of having to pass one car key back and forward. This can prevent tension, anger as well as wear and wear on the lock and key, which can prolong their life. A lot of modern cars keep driver settings such as seat adjustment and mirror position in the key, so having a spare key ensures that your vehicle will be prepared for every time you need it.

When you lose your keys or lock them inside your car, the cost of a tow truck as well as a locksmith can add up quickly. A spare key could save you money over the long term and provide you with peace of mind.

Some car dealerships and locksmiths can create a spare key immediately. There are instructions available in your owner's manual for your car or search online for "how much for spare car key do I program a (insert the year, make, and model of your car) key."

If you can't afford an extra car key or do not want to keep it in an accessible location, purchase a Slim Jim. This thin metal strip is utilized by emergency personnel as well as locksmiths to unlock doors without causing damage to the lock. This can be bought at a variety of hardware stores, and it's a good idea carry one around in case you find yourself in a lockout emergency. You can also buy dry film lubricating spray, or three-in-one oil, Spare Key For Cars which you can apply to your keys to keep them in place and avoid damage from the elements.

Reduce Stress

A spare key can save many hassles and cost when dealing with a damaged or lost car key. A spare can be a lifesaver in such situations, as it will allow you to get back on the road without having to pay extra money for a locksmith or tow truck service.

A spare key can also make it easier to lend your car to family members or friends. You can give them the spare key, and in the event that they accidentally put it in your car, you won't need to call a locksmith or tow truck service to get it back.

The key to having a spare key is managing and keeping it. Keep your spare key in an accessible area that is accessible. Only those who need it should have access to it. It's a good habit to place your spare key in the same spot every time you use it. This will make it easier to find.

A spare car keys spare key is a necessity for those who share vehicles. You don't want your spouse or another driver to lock their keys in the car when you're out shopping or visiting someone at the airport. Having a spare key can eliminate this issue, and it will also stop other drivers from playing with your car or using wrong keys to start it.

A lot of cars equipped with key fobs are equipped with an alarm system that locks the vehicle after ten seconds even if the key is still in ignition. This feature is meant to protect against theft, but it also causes people to lose their keys in the vehicle particularly when distracted or busy. This risk can be reduced by having a spare key for my car key. It makes it easier to find your keys when you need them.

Many people choose to use an individual hideaway for their spare keys, such as under the license plate or behind the bumper of the car. However, if you how do i get a spare car key this, you must be careful not to leave any obvious evidence that your spare key is hidden there. You can also keep the spare key in your purse or pocket or purchase a small container that's kept in a safe place.
